#f63138 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#f63138 is composed of 96.5% red, 19.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.1% magenta, 77.2%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 357.9 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 57.8%. #f63138 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6270 with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

● #f63138 color description : Bright red.
The hexadecimal color #f63138 has RGB values of R:246, G:49,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.77,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16134456.
